Odisha Cabinet clears Bill for economic region authorities

in5points
  1. Odisha Cabinet cleared the Odisha Development Authorities (Amendment) Bill, 2026 to amend the Odisha Development Authorities Act, 1982 for constituting Economic Region Development Authorities.

  2. The amendment will empower authorities to govern multi-district economic corridors, allowing the state to establish future economic regions without new legislation each time.

  3. The first City Economic Region, Bhubaneswar-Kataka-Puri-Paradeep Economic Region (BKPPER), developed with NITI Aayog, aims to integrate ports, industrial hubs, urban centers, logistics, and cultural sites.

  4. Odisha Cabinet approved Mukhya Mantri Janajati Jeevika Mission (MMJJM 2.0), targeting 8 lakh tribal and PVTG households across 19 districts, up from 1.5 lakh in 13 districts previously.

  5. MMJJM 2.0 will run from 2026-27 to 2030-31. Union Budget 2026-27 recognized BKPPER as one of four vital City Economic Regions in India.
